First Alert Weather Tuesday Evening
Multiple rounds of precipitation expected from Thursday to Sunday in the Pacific Northwest.

First things first, we're dealing with a bit of a weather hiccup with air stagnation advisories hanging around. Thanks to a persistent high-pressure aloft, low mixing heights, and light winds, we've got some patchy to areas of low clouds and freezing fog to contend with. Brace yourselves; air stagnation conditions are here to stay through Thursday morning, bringing along freezing fog and low visibility. Our confidence in this forecast is sky-high at 90-100%, so stay snug and take it easy on the roads.

Pacific Northwest Braces for King Tides and Sneaker Waves: A Call for Vigilance and Preparedness
Residents of the Pacific Northwest are facing the annual challenge of king tides and sneaker waves, a combination that brings the potential for significant tidal flooding and dangerous beach conditions. As the region enters the peak months for these natural hazards, from November 2023 to February 2024, local authorities are issuing warnings. Last year, the area witnessed notable flooding, affecting communities west of the Narrows, such as Gig Harbor and Purdy. With the memory of parks and businesses underwater, the populace is urged to remain vigilant, especially when these tides align with severe weather systems.
The Dalles swim team grows in numbers
The Dalles High Riverhawks boys and girls 17-member swim team jumped into the Gorge Athletic Club pool in The Dalles for their first practice Nov. 13. The team, guided by Coach Shea Macnab and Assistant Coach Nate Timmons, opens its season Nov. 30 with a Special District 1 meet at Redmond, followed by a Dec. 2 relays event also in Redmond. The Riverhawks have a larger squad than last year when they had nine swimmers.
